Android recovery is a process that allows users to restore their device to its factory settings or a previous state in case it encounters issues or problems. This process can help resolve software-related issues, such as boot loops, app crashes, and data corruption. Android recovery involves booting the device into a special mode, where users can perform various actions, such as wiping data, installing updates, and restoring backups. : Select "Reboot system now" using the joystick
